Understanding HS Codes

The Harmonized System (HS) is an international nomenclature developed by the World Customs Organization (WCO) for the classification of goods. It serves as a universal language for defining and coding products in international trade. HS codes are crucial for determining import duties, export regulations, and compiling trade statistics.

For polyamide synthetic staple fibers, the HS code classification falls under Chapter 55 of the Harmonized System, which covers "Man-made staple fibers." The specific subheadings further define the nature and characteristics of the fibers.

HS Codes for Polyamide Synthetic Staple Fibers

The main HS codes relevant to polyamide synthetic staple fibers are:

  • 5503.11: Synthetic staple fibers, not carded, combed or otherwise processed for spinning, of aramids
  • 5503.19: Synthetic staple fibers, not carded, combed or otherwise processed for spinning, of nylon or other polyamides (excluding aramids)
  • 5506.10: Synthetic staple fibers, carded, combed or otherwise processed for spinning, of nylon or other polyamides

These codes are essential for accurately classifying polyamide fibers based on their processing stage and specific characteristics.

Applications of Polyamide Synthetic Staple Fibers

Polyamide synthetic staple fibers find applications in various industries, including:

  1. Textiles: Used in clothing, upholstery, and home furnishings
  2. Industrial fibers: Applied in reinforcing materials, ropes, and automotive components
  3. Carpets and rugs: Widely used for their durability and stain resistance
  4. Technical textiles: Employed in geotextiles, filtration materials, and protective clothing

The versatility of these fibers contributes to their high demand in global trade, making accurate HS code classification crucial for smooth international transactions.
